Markdown是一种轻量级标记语言,它允许人们使用易读易写的纯文本格式编写文档,然后转换成格式丰富的HTML页面。由于其简洁的语法和快速生成网页的特性,Markdown已经成为了广大程序员和文档工作者喜爱的写作工具。下面,我们将详细讲解Markdown的语法,帮助你轻松掌握文档写作技巧。
一、Markdown基础语法
1. 标题
Markdown使用#和-来表示标题。标题的级别可以通过添加更多的#或-来调整。例如:
# 一级标题
## 二级标题
### 三级标题
#### 四级标题
##### 五级标题
###### 六级标题
2. 段落
段落通常由空行或至少一个换行符分隔。直接输入文字,Markdown会自动将其视为段落。
3. 强调
- 加粗:使用两个星号
**包裹文字,即可实现加粗效果。 - 斜体:使用一个星号
*包裹文字,即可实现斜体效果。
4. 列表
- 无序列表:使用一个减号
-、星号*或加号+开头,并后面跟着一个空格。 - 有序列表:使用数字和英文句点
.开头,并后面跟着一个空格。
- 无序列表项
- 无序列表项
1. 有序列表项
2. 有序列表项
5. 链接
使用[链接文本](链接地址)创建链接。
[这是一个链接](https://www.example.com)
6. 图片
使用插入图片。

7. 代码
- 行内代码:使用反引号包裹代码。
- 代码块:使用三个反引号”“包裹代码,并可选指定代码语言。
`这是一个行内代码`
这是一个代码块
8. 分隔线
使用三个或更多短横线-、星号*或下划线_来创建分隔线。
---
***
___
9. 引用
使用大于号>来创建引用。
> 这是一个引用
二、Markdown进阶技巧
1. 表格
| 表头1 | 表头2 | 表头3 |
| --- | --- | --- |
| 内容1 | 内容2 | 内容3 |
| 内容4 | 内容5 | 内容6 |
2. 代码折叠
使用HTML标签实现代码折叠。
<div class="markdown-body">
<details>
<summary>点击查看代码</summary>
<pre><code>代码内容</code></pre>
</details>
</div>
3. 侧边栏
使用HTML标签创建侧边栏。
<div class="markdown-body">
<div class="sidebar">
侧边栏内容
</div>
<div class="content">
文档内容
</div>
</div>
三、Markdown工具推荐
以下是一些常用的Markdown编辑器和在线工具:
- 编辑器:Typora、Visual Studio Code、Sublime Text
- 在线工具:StackEdit、Dillinger、Markdownpad
四、总结
Markdown是一种简单易用的文档格式,通过掌握Markdown语法,你可以轻松地将纯文本转换为美观、丰富的网页文档。希望本文的详细讲解能帮助你快速上手Markdown,享受文档写作的乐趣。
